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
423785930 57211902 0194889588
488418096 2957379
488418096 2957379
180 81806753 66421602889
All about undefined
Interested in learning more?
488418096 2957379
180 81806753 66421602889
See more
42678 01 273806
6696646071 8836 2124 264 408416
See more
65 17154449
7660 4476395 3289202031 84
See more